The Internet of Things (IoT) has rapidly grown to encompass billions of devices, creating a heterogeneous network with diverse underlying protocols, making it challenging to supervise and secure effectively. IoT devices often possess limited processing power and storage capacity, rendering them vulnerable to attacks, including Distributed Denial of Service (DDoS) attacks. Integrating comprehensive security features is a difficult difficulty since IoT devices have limited resources. In order to effectively identify and mitigate DDoS attacks, this research paper suggests a strategy that uses Software Defined Networks (SDN) as gateways for IoT networks. SDN provides network resource centralized control and programmability, solving the particular security problems faced by IoT. Centralized management, dynamic configuration, network isolation, and policy-based security enforcement are some of the benefits of SDN in IoT security. The advantages of our IoT framework built on SDN include: The IoT ecosystem's security and resilience against DDoS attacks will be improved through real-time traffic analysis for DDoS attack detection, automatic response mechanisms to counterattacks, and dynamic resource allocation to handle increased traffic during attacks.
